St. Peter No. 369 is a rural municipality in the Canadian province of Saskatchewan, located in the Census Division 15 a part of SARM Division 5. The seat of the municipality is located in the Village of Annaheim.
Demographics
In 2006, St. Peter No. 369 had a population of 901 in 334 dwellings, a -1.7% decrease from 2001. On a surface of 823.22 km² it has a density of 1.1 inhabitants/km².[1]
